Question:

What notes do you use to make up polyphonic chords with two guitars to fill out the sound?


Answers:

Once you play two note simultaneously, you're already playing polyphonically. If you're talking playing harmonically, (Like Thin Lizzy 'The Boys Are Back In Town' or the Scorpions "Hurricane' The Beatles 'And Your Bird Can Sing' [Just 3 tunes off the top of my head.]) you need to play the harmonies appropriate to the key of the song. Your harmonies can be from the conventional (playing a simple root-third harmony) to the way out there (Root-thirteen!).
